Information on 'Alone It Stands'

Lane Productions present Alone it Stands (Munster 12 All Blacks 0) written and directed by John Breen

At the Cork Opera House Tue 18th to Sat 22nd March, 2003

Alone it Stands tells the Story of Munster’s historic win over the All Blacks in 1978. This hilarious award winning comedy sees six actors playing over sixty characters including; Tony ward and the Munster Team, The All Blacks and their coach, two fanatical Limerick supporters desperate for tickets, the quality up from Cork, Sinbad the dog, and of course the Bunratty medieval singers.

There is a birth, a wake, a bonfire and a Rugby match that will never be forgotten.

Early this year Alone It Stands embarked on a 32 week tour comprising of 150 public performances spanning the length and breadth of the country playing in over 65 venues including theatre, rugby clubs and Portlaoise High Security prison! It is hoped to tour the show in the UK, South Africa, Australia and New Zealand next year.
